Highlights
Are people in Rochester older or younger than people in Brandon?
- The Median Age in Rochester is 7.8 years older than in Brandon.
Are housing costs cheaper in Rochester or Brandon?
- Rochester
housing
costs are 19.2% more expensive than Brandon hous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Rochester or Brandon?
- The average commute for residents of Rochester is 2.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Brandon.
Things to do in Brandon?
Living in Brandon, VT is a great experience for all ages! With a population of just over 4,000 people, this small town offers a peaceful and friendly atmosphere. The town's quaint Main Street is lined with unique shops, restaurants, and art galleries that offer something new around every corner. Residents have access to the best in outdoor recreation with its proximity to the Green Mountains. Hiking trails, lakes and rivers provide endless opportunities for exploring nature. Brandon is also home to numerous cultural activities such as local theater productions and musical performances throughout the year. With its friendly residents, beautiful landscape and wide variety of amenities, it's easy to see why Brandon is an ideal place to call home!
Things to do in Rochester?
Rochester, VT is a small, rural town nestled in the beautiful Green Mountains of Vermont. It offers a peaceful and tranquil atmosphere with plenty of outdoor activities to enjoy. The town center has plenty of shops and restaurants as well as festivals throughout the year. Residents can also access nearby larger towns and cities for more entertainment or work opportunities. With its rolling hills, clear rivers, and striking forests, Rochester is an ideal place to call home for those who appreciate nature's beauty.
